Given our proximity to water and rural roads, common issues include brake corrosion from salty air, CV joint and axle wear from uneven terrain, and head gasket concerns on older models (like the 2.5L engines in pre-2012 Foresters/Outbacks). Local humidity can also accelerate battery and electrical connection corrosion.

Seek immediate service for any warning lights (especially the AWD/transmission or check engine light), unusual noises from the drivetrain on our backroads, or signs of overheating, which can be exacerbated during summer traffic on routes like US-360. Ignoring these can lead to costly AWD or engine damage.
Labor rates may be slightly lower than in metro areas, but parts availability can sometimes cause minor delays, potentially increasing downtime. It's wise to get written estimates that detail parts (OEM vs. aftermarket) and labor. Building a relationship with a local shop can lead to more predictable pricing.
The mix of coastal humidity, occasional road salt in winter, and gravel/dirt lane driving means you should adhere strictly to severe service intervals. Pay extra attention to brake inspections, undercarriage washes to fight rust, and more frequent air filter changes due to dust and pollen.
